Im trying to replace my trunk control module.The part number DG9T-14B673-AR.The only modules i can find(that are for an MKZ)end in "WF"or"AP".The modules that end in "AR" such as mine,are labeled to go in an Edge.Im also told part #'s need to match in order to work.I dont get it.If anyone can help....

Hi NCG. The suffix of a part number can change with updated parts etc. If you can cannot find the correct module on your own, call or stop by the Parts Department of your Ford or Lincoln Dealership and ask them for the correct/current part number and a price. Then you can negotiate the price with them, or take the part number and shop around/online for availability and price.

 

I find stopping the Parts Department and speaking face to face gets better results than calling.

Ive got several different outlets looking for an answer for me.After looking up my VIN,a certified Lincoln mechanic informed me that the part # ending in "AR" is for a Ford Edge.It will not work for a MKZ.The correct module that is required and updated for my(or any)MKZ will end in"WP".Thank you for the help,hopefully i figured it out.

Hi NCG. Then yes...let the "certified Lincoln Mechanic" or the Parts Department at a Lincoln or Ford Dealer find the correct part number for your MKZ...by VIN...as previously suggested.

 

If the part taken out of your MKZ had the part number of "DG9T-14B673-AR", then that part number will work. However, as also previously stated, parts are sometimes improved/updated. And when that happens, the part number is also updated.

And the best way to get the newest part number is by speaking to the Parts Department at a Lincoln or Ford Dealer. As previously mentioned.
